Rampur Nihastha Population - Rae Bareli, Uttar Pradesh

Rampur Nihastha is a medium size village located in Lalganj Tehsil of Rae Bareli district, Uttar Pradesh with total 99 families residing. The Rampur Nihastha village has population of 508 of which 271 are males while 237 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Rampur Nihastha village population of children with age 0-6 is 49 which makes up 9.65 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Rampur Nihastha village is 875 which is lower than Uttar Pradesh state average of 912. Child Sex Ratio for the Rampur Nihastha as per census is 750, lower than Uttar Pradesh average of 902.

Rampur Nihastha village has higher literacy rate compared to Uttar Pradesh. In 2011, literacy rate of Rampur Nihastha village was 86.06 % compared to 67.68 % of Uttar Pradesh. In Rampur Nihastha Male literacy stands at 92.18 % while female literacy rate was 79.17 %.

Caste Factor

Rampur Nihastha village of Rae Bareli has substantial population of Schedule Caste. Schedule Caste (SC) constitutes 27.36 % while Schedule Tribe (ST) were 0.20 % of total population in Rampur Nihastha village.

Work Profile

In Rampur Nihastha village out of total population, 161 were engaged in work activities. 91.93 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 8.07 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 161 workers engaged in Main Work, 21 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 2 were Agricultural labourer.
